The Junction City Police Department has arrested a suspect in connection with the recent series of tire slashing incidents reported in the 200 to 400 blocks of West 5th and West 6th Streets, as well as other nearby areas.

On the morning of Monday, September 15, 2025, officers on patrol observed the suspect, identified as a 30-year-old Black male from Junction City. When officers attempted to make contact, he fled on foot. After a short foot chase, he was taken into custody without injury or incident to himself, the officers, or members of the public.

The subject was arrested in connection with 10 separate cases for charges of Damage to Property and Burglary. He is currently being held in the Geary County Corrections Center awaiting his first appearance.
